Summary
To evaluate the usefulness of telephone text messages (TTM) in the control of risk factors and in the reduction of events in the first year after an ACS (acute coronary syndrome).

Interventions
| Type | Name | Description |
|---|---|---|
| OTHER | Text messaging and Usual Care | The patient received a monthly telephone text messages (TTM) for 12 months with the recommendations of the Spanish Society of Cardiology regarding secondary prevention and followed the usual review protocol in a specific ischemic heart disease consultation at 3 and 12 months after discharge. |
| BEHAVIORAL | Usual Care | The patient received followed the usual review protocol in a specific ischemic heart disease consultation at 3 and 12 months after discharge. |
